use std::time::{Duration, SystemTime};
#[derive(Debug, Clone, Copy, PartialEq, Eq)]
#[non_exhaustive]
pub(crate) enum RecoverAction {
MarkDeadStopped,
ReattachVsockOnly,
}
#[must_use]
pub(crate) const fn recover_action(pid_alive: bool) -> RecoverAction {
if pid_alive {
RecoverAction::ReattachVsockOnly
} else {
RecoverAction::MarkDeadStopped
}
}
#[must_use]
pub(crate) fn idle_expired(
now: SystemTime,
last_activity: Option<SystemTime>,
created_at: SystemTime,
policy_secs: Option<u64>,
) -> bool {
let Some(secs) = policy_secs else {
return false;
};
if secs == 0 {
return false;
}
let anchor = last_activity.unwrap_or(created_at);
now.duration_since(anchor)
.unwrap_or(Duration::ZERO)
.as_secs()
>= secs
}
#[derive(Debug, Clone, Default, PartialEq, Eq)]
#[non_exhaustive]
pub struct SweepReport {
pub stopped: u32,
pub deleted: u32,
}
